This brief volume is an eloquent statement on the meaning of Jose
Marti's thought as well as on how his thought has been harnessed to
the needs of ideology in present-day Cuba. Hence, Jose Marti, the
United States, and the Marxist Interpretation of Cuban History
should quite properly be viewed as a contribution to the sociology
of knowledge, and the political processing of the
literature.Professor Ripoll's volume gives special attention to
Marti's writings on the United States: without sparing the
colonialist and annexationist currents of the times, Marti in his
writing demonstrated a full and balanced sense of pluralist
currents in the United States.The author sees Marti, in his desire
for redemption, as a truer socialist and revolutionary than those
who seek to cloak themselves in his words. Because Marti believed
freedom to be indispensable for the advancement of society, efforts
to hitch Marti to a single ideological post are considered futile.
